Vision VXM8WL by ESX

The ESX Vision VXM8WL is a Mercedes Subwoofer with a diameter of 200 mm (8 inches) for the left footwell. It operates with a 4 Ω impedance and a frequency range of 35 to 300 Hz. The power handling is 120 watts RMS and 200 watts Max. A lightweight ABS basket, a reinforced 200 mm paper diaphragm, and a fiberglass dust cap are integrated. The drive is powered by an N38 neodymium magnet, complemented by a chrome-plated dust cap. Vehicle-specific plug-and-play connections allow for installation without cutting cables or removing metal parts. Special installation dimensions for the left side.

Features
  • Mercedes Subwoofer
  • 200 mm (8 inches) subwoofer
  • Position: left footwell
  • Impedance: 4 Ω
  • RMS power: 120 watts
  • Maximum power: 200 watts
  • Frequency range: 35 - 300 Hz
  • Vehicle-specific plug-and-play connections
  • Installation without cutting cables and without removing metal parts
  • Compatible with: C W205 Sedan from 2014; C S205 Estate from 2014; C C205 Coupe from 2015; C A205 Convertible from 2016; GLC X253 SUV from 2015; GLC C253 SUV Coupe from 2015; E W213 Sedan from 2016; E S213 Estate from 2016; E C238 Coupe from 2017; E A238 Convertible from 2017; S W222 Sedan

Frequently Asked Questions about Vision VXM8WL


What are the technical specifications of the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er?

The Vision VXM8WL from ESX is a 20 cm (8 inch) Subwoofer specifically designed for Mercedes vehicles. It has a power handling capacity of 120 Watts RMS and up to 200 Watts maximum power. With a frequency range of 35 to 300 Hz, it is perfect for deep bass. The impedance is 4 Ω, and the Subwoofer features a 200 mm reinforced paper cone mounted in a lightweight ABS basket. An innovative N38 neodymium magnet drive ensures strong performance, while chrome-plated dust caps provide a clean signal flow. A fiberglass dust protection dome protects the sensitive components.

How easy is the installation of the ESX Vision VXM8WL in a Mercedes?

The ESX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er is particularly easy to install, as it offers plug-and-play connections for your Mercedes vehicle. Thanks to the vehicle-specific installation dimensions and connections, you do not need to cut any wires or remove metal parts. The system is designed to fit seamlessly into the left footwell and requires no specific tools or special knowledge for installation. The plug-and-play design significantly reduces the installation effort, allowing you to enjoy improved sound quality more quickly.

What advantages does the neodymium magnet in the Vision VXM8WL offer?

The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er uses an N38 neodymium magnet, known for its particularly strong magnetic performance. Neodymium magnets are smaller and lighter than conventional ferrite magnets, yet provide a stronger magnetic force. This leads to a more efficient conversion of electrical energy into acoustic power, which is especially noticeable at higher frequencies and deep bass. The use of a neodymium magnet in the VXM8WL thus ensures a more powerful and precise sound without increasing the overall weight of the Subwoofer, which also does not negatively impact the vehicle's efficiency.

Which Mercedes models is the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er compatible with?

The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er is specifically designed for several Mercedes models. These include the C-Class W205 sedan (from 2014), S205 wagon (from 2014), C205 coupe (from 2015), and A205 convertible (from 2016). It is also compatible with the GLC X253 SUV (from 2015) and C253 SUV coupe (from 2015). Additionally, the E-Class W213 sedan (from 2016), S213 wagon (from 2016), C238 coupe (from 2017), and A238 convertible (from 2017) can integrate this Subwoofer. Finally, the S-Class W222 sedan is also included. Thanks to the vehicle-specific adjustments, the Subwoofer fits optimally in the left footwell of the mentioned models.

How does the paper membrane of the Vision VXM8WL affect the sound?

The 200 mm reinforced paper membrane of the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er plays a crucial role in sound quality. Paper is a proven material in speaker construction, as it is both lightweight and stiff. These properties allow for precise sound radiation, ensuring defined bass and clear sound. The reinforcement of the membrane also improves durability and resistance to high loads. This guarantees a balanced and powerful sound across the entire frequency range, which is particularly advantageous in the dynamic playback of musical pieces.

What frequencies can the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er cover?

The ESX Vision VXM8WL Subwoofer is capable of covering frequencies in the range of 35 Hz to 300 Hz. This means it is designed for reproducing deep bass to lower midrange tones. Frequencies below 35 Hz are rarely needed in most music tracks, making this frequency coverage ideal for a rich and multi-dimensional sound experience.
